A gentleman’s guide to choosing the right wallet

As you’ll see from the below recommendations, there are tons of options on the market, and you only need one wallet. Before pulling out your current wallet to splurge on a new one, consider these factors.

  1. Size. What will you be using your wallet for? Everything? In that case, you may need something larger to hold credit cards, health insurance cards, vaccine verification, and money. Need a wallet for travel? One that holds a passport and the credit card you plan to use should do.
  2. Thick? Thin? What kind of pants do you typically wear? If pockets are typically small and/or slim, you’ll benefit from a thinner wallet. People with thicker pockets can carry thicker ones.
  3. Weight. If you don’t carry a ton of cash or cards, there’s no need to feel weighed down by your wallet, unless you like the feeling. Opt for a lighter one.
  4. Material. Leather is classic, but some prefer to skip the material for ethical or financial reasons. Fabric, faux leather, and even waterproof materials exist.
  5. Technology. RFID-blocking technology blocks the electromagnetic signal on a card, protecting you from theft. It’s not necessary but can give you peace of mind.

In the watch world, one brand has consistently earned our admiration year after year: Tissot. The origins of Tissot trace back to 1853, nestled in the picturesque landscapes of Le Locle amidst the Jura Mountains of Switzerland. Founded by the visionary duo of Charles-Félicien Tissot and Charles-Émile Tissot, the brand has since become a titan in the Swiss watchmaking industry.
The best Tissot watches for men

Tissot is unique in the world of watches in that they can seamlessly blend an affordable price point without losing that famous Swiss precision. While their timepieces may not have the most extravagant complications or unbelievable price tags, Tissot watches genuinely excel in making sturdy, good-quality watches that still look high-end. Their mantra of making "watches with gold value at silver prices" is truly the definition of the brand, where they offer exceptional quality without needing to take a hammer to your piggy bank. Tissot has brought together all of the hallmarks of Swiss watchmaking, namely reliability and longevity, and made timepieces that are attainable for enthusiasts, with most priced around $1,000.
